It is a romantic love story about a mortal man and a celestial being who are separated by the Milky Way and can only meet once a year on the seventh day of the seventh lunar month. The story has been told in various forms, including poems, songs, and operas, and has become a symbol of enduring love in Chinese culture.According to the legend, the Cowherd, named Niulang, was an honest and hardworking young man who lived with his elder brother and sister-in-law. One day, while he was herding cattle by the bank of a heavenly river, he saw seven fairy sisters bathing in the river. Entranced bytheir beauty, Niulang stole their clothes and waited to see which sister would be the last to leave the water. The youngest and most beautiful sister, Zhinu, was the last to leave, and Niulang fell in love with her at first sight.Zhinu, the Weaver Girl, was the seventh daughter of the Celestial Queen Mother. She and her sisters were responsible for weaving colorful clouds in the heavenlypalace. When Zhinu discovered that Niulang had taken her clothes, she was initially angry, but she was also touched by his sincerity and devotion. She agreed to marry him and live as a mortal on Earth.For several years, Niulang and Zhinu lived happily together and had two children. However, their happiness was short-lived. When the Celestial Queen Mother found out about Zhinu's marriage to a mortal, she was furious and ordered her daughter to return to the heavenly palace. Despite Zhinu's pleas, the Queen Mother separated the couple by creating the Milky Way, a vast river of starsthat kept them apart.Heartbroken and despondent, Niulang and Zhinu were unable to move on with their lives. Their devotion and love for each other moved the magpies, who formed a bridge across the Milky Way once a year on the seventh day of the seventh lunar month, allowing the couple to reunite for a single day.The story of the Cowherd and the Weaver Girl is a poignant and timeless tale of love and sacrifice. It reflects the longing for true love and the belief that lovecan conquer all obstacles, even those imposed by the heavens. The Cowherd and the Girl Weaver
The Cowherd and the Girl Weaver is a very beautiful and eternal love story. It has become one of the Chinese four great folklores. It reflects people's recognition of true love.Qixijie is actually formed from this story. As the story goes, an honest cowherd, premature deaths of parents,can only take refuge with his brother. However, his sister-in-law was full of malice, and often abused him and forced him to do many activities. He was forced to split up, then lived with an old ox. He had been so kind to his ox that the creature told him of a secret pond where the beautiful daughters of the Emperor of Heaven bathed. If the cowherd stole one of their clothes, the fairy would be unable to escape and become his wife. As it happened, the girl happened to be the seventh, youngest and most beautiful, daughter of the Emperor of Heaven. Soon they fell in love with each other. Weaver married Cowherd and they lived together happily. The cowherd cultivated the land and the weaver spun the clothing. Later, they bore two children, a man and a woman. But good things never last, When the Emperor of Heaven found out, he was angered and ordered the Queen Mother to bring their daughter back. The cowherd came home with his children to find her gone. The old ox, who he had cared for through all of this, said he was too old and about to die. He advised the cowherd to cut his skin and wear it so that he would go to heaven to find his wife. But when they found her, the Queen Mother separated them by a large river. They were all so sad that the Queen Mother felt guilty. She agreed they could only see each other once a year on July 7th on the lunar calendar. The birds felt so sad for this young couple that they made a bridge for the two to walk on. This bridge is known as the "Magpie Bridge ". The elder always say that we can hear the soft nothings between Weaver and Cowherd under the grape vine.
